We came for dinner on a Saturday night and were surprised to find the place very dead. It was nice that it was so quiet but we were the only ones in the dining room. We were not impressed with our appetizer and drinks which were the Bon Bon Mule, Froze and the Cheesy Tots. We actually thought about leaving because the tots were so over priced for what we got and they were something you would get at any bar and grill. Anyways, we stayed and ordered entrees and thank goodness we did because those were magnificent! We had the Steak and Potatoes and the Blackened Salmon which were absolutely fabulous! For the price, the blackened salmon should have had about twice the noodles but it was the best dish by far and my husband and I both decided that we are both ordering the salmon if we ever come back. The price point is high and they charge a separate fee to every check on top of their prices so due to the prices, even though the entrees were great, we probably won’t come back, or if we do, it won’t be on the regular.

Our first time there and the experience overall was nice. The interior and large open spaces with the glass garage doors offered a pleasant view of a nice Kansas sunset. Unfortunately it was quite noisy and honestly next time I would probably grab a corner table over by the hostess stand. We enjoyed 4 appetizers. The fish and dips was rather tasty. The broccoli Salad was a treat. The semifredo AKA frozen beets with the whipped tofu was actually better once the beets began to thaw out. Chunks of ice and frozen beets was a strange experience, but was MUCH better after they thawed out. The Chicken butter was by far the best dish we sampled. Overall we were rather pleased. Honestly I would give 5 stars but it was so noisy. This place is definitely worth a visit. BON BON APPÉTIT.

Though this is a bit off Lawrence's main drags, it's definitely worth a small side trip. Everything I got here was delicious. The menu isn't subdivided into appetizers and entrees, so I felt encouraged to select a couple of things at random and make a meal of them. The fried rice was excellent, but I was completely amazed at the "fish & dips." Not only did the tater tots amaze on their own, but the dips were beyond delicious.
